Juli 2013, 11:25:10 schrieb Adrien Ruffié: > Do you have an idea, how I can avoid this failure and continu other build > step and enter into else statement ? It's because the script is started with -xe. -e lets the script fail as soon as any command exits with non-zero return code. Try adding "set +e" at the top of your script. HTH...
